[0029] A screw mandrel 33 is rotatably connected to the pedal, and a motor for driving the screw mandrel to rotate is installed in the pedal, and the screw mandrel is connected with the mounting seats on both sides of the vehicle body through threaded transmission; the motor 32 is connected to the controller When the speed of the unicycle is lower than 5km / h, the motor drives the screw to rotate forward to make the pedal move forward in the direction of the unicycle; when the speed of the unicycle is higher than 12km / h, the motor drives the screw to rotate in the opposite direction Make the pedals move backward in the direction of travel of the unicycle.
[0030] The first rated speed is 5km / h, the second rated speed is 12km / h, and the forward and backward movement range of the pedal is 20-50mm.
